Committee reports Date published: 19 March 2021

Dogs (Protection of Livestock) (Amendment) (Scotland) Bill: Stage 2 - Overview of the Bill

The Bill increases penalties and provides additional powers for the investigation and enforcement of the existing offence of livestock worrying under the 1953 Act. The Bill also brings up to date the definition of livestock in terms of species which are currently farmed in Scotland and renames the offence as that of “attacking or worrying” livestock.
